      J'ai postulé en ligne. Le processus a pris 4 semaines. J'ai passé un entretien chez Fieldscale (Thessaloníki) en mars 2017

      Entretien

      Applied online around mid to end of February 2017. Initially, there was a phone screening, but given the fact that I was living at the time in the same town of the company offices, I was asked to go on-site for an interview. The interview consisted of 50+ multiple choice C/C++ questions (!). It was made quite clear to me that regardless of my replies to this questionnaire, there will be a follow-up in the future. My CV was reviewed briefly at that moment. On top of all of those events, I had to complete this questionnaire in the kitchen of the company. Several days passed with no follow-up. I sent in total 3-4 follow-up e-mails and never received a proper explanation or reply on the reasons my application is not going to move further. Awful experience for a fresh graduate. Companies like these and their behaviour towards candidates are the main reason greek graduates are moving abroad.

      J'ai postulé en ligne. Le processus a pris 2 mois. J'ai passé un entretien chez Fieldscale

      Entretien

      Really slow and ridiculous multi-stage process that took over 2 months with no respect for the candidate's time. At some point there was a 3 week lack of communication from their side. 1) Phone interview 2) Assessment interview/technical whiteboard standup (on site) 3) Reference checks 4) Hiring team interview/personality checks interview questions (on site) Technical assessment entailed online Javascript and Python tests. Whiteboard standup a high availability web service design. Personality test questions was a bunch of canned questions from the internet, that turned awkward. A co-founder was also present at that stage and he barely had any input on the discussion. Really sad for new startups to use such a hiring procedure in a small market like in Thessaloniki, Greece. If you can't get the vibe of a person during 2 multi-hour on site interviews and you need canned personality tests, then you lack people skills and you just drive senior engineers away. Sorry, you are not unique, surely not Google to have such a long and absurd process of interviewing.
